    Thereupon Command was given to the Sheriff of Somerset County
that he should take the said Noble Tull if &.a to answer &.a and
afterwards to witt the Eighteenth day of November Ann: Dom One
thousand Seven hundred and thirty five before the Justices of his
Lordships County Court of Somerset now here held at dividing Creek in
and for the same County came the aforesaid Noble Tull in his proper
person according to a Certain recognizance by him and his Security
before acknowledged and had a hearing of the Indictment af.d who
thereupon says that of the trespass and assault af.d as by the Indictment
af.d above upon him Imposed he is guilty thereof &a

       Whereupon all and Singular the premisses by the Court here seen
heard and fully understood     It is Considered that the aforesaid Noble
Tull pay unto his Lordship the right honourable the Lord proprietary
for his fine by the Court hereupon ^him^ Imposed for and by Occasion of the
trespass and assault af.d whereof in form aforesaid he is Convict
two Shillings and Six pence Current money of Maryland and that the
said Noble Tull be taken to satisfie his said Lordship of the fine af.d


The Same

John Hamond
    Somerset County ss.t  The Jurors for the right honourable
the Lord prop.ry that now is for the body of the County
af.d upon their Oath do present that John Hamond
late of Somerset parish in the County af.d planter the fifth day
of November Ann: Dom: Seventeen hundred thirty and five at the
parish af.d in the County af.d within the Jurisdiction of this Court
with force and arms in and upon a Certain Noble Tull in the peace
of God and the same Lord propry then and there being an assault
did make and him the said Noble then and there did beat wound
and evilly entreat so that of his life it was greatly depaired and
other harms to him then & there did to the great damage of the same
Noble and against the peace &.a
Test  Noble Tull, Mitchell Dashiell                  On the backside of the
foregoing bill of Indictment it was thus Endorsed Viz.t   Billa Vera Sam.l Wilson
